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Boreal Red-Backed Vole | spoonarm octopus |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Mollusca (Mollusks)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Cephalopoda (Cephalopods)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Octopoda (Octopuses) |
| Family | Cricetidae | Bathypolypodidae |
| Genus | Myodes | Bathypolypus |
| Species | Myodes gapperi | Bathypolypus bairdii |
Evolutionary Relationship
Boreal Red-Backed Vole and spoonarm octopus share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
